A method for manufacturing tempered vacuum glass, comprising the following steps: (1) preparing a metalized layer, and tempering or heat-reinforcing glass substrates; (2) placing a metal solder on the metalized layer; (3) superposing the glass substrates to form a tempered glass assembly; (4) heating the tempered glass assembly to 60°C to 230°C; (5) in a vacuum chamber, vacuumizing the vacuum chamber to a predetermined vacuum degree while keeping the tempered glass assembly in the heating temperature range of step (4); and (6) hermetically sealing the metalized layer by means of a metal brazing process. A tempered vacuum glass production line based on the manufacturing method. The manufacturing method and the production line not only reduce the stress when sealing two glass substrates and enhance the soldering strength, but also have high air exhausting efficiency and effect as exhausting air in the temperature range, thereby manufacturing vacuum glass with a high vacuum degree and extending the service life of the vacuum glass.
